The North American FPGA market is segmented by type into several key categories that cater to varying levels of performance, functionality, and application requirements. Low-end FPGAs are designed for simple and cost-effective solutions, often used in basic logic applications and consumer electronics. Mid-range FPGAs offer a balance between performance and cost, making them suitable for industrial automation, automotive systems, and telecommunications. High-end FPGAs provide superior processing power and are employed in complex systems such as data centers, high-performance computing, and advanced signal processing.SoC FPGAs integrate a processor with programmable logic, enhancing versatility and efficiency for applications in embedded systems and communication networks. Flash-based FPGAs utilize non-volatile flash memory, offering advantages in terms of reconfiguration and power loss protection, which is beneficial for aerospace and defense applications. Each segment serves distinct needs within the North American market, reflecting the diverse range of applications and technological advancements driving FPGA adoption.
